September Weather in Akwukwu-Igbo, Nigeria

Last updated: August 27, 2025

In Akwukwu-Igbo, Nigeria, the average temperature in September is a warm 25°C (78°F). You can expect a minimum of 22°C (71°F) and a peak of 34°C (93°F) during this time. Prepare for 321 mm (12.6 in) of precipitation over 28 days, contributing to an average humidity level of 91%. Stay cool and enjoy the lush, vibrant atmosphere!

September Humidity in Akwukwu-Igbo

In Akwukwu-Igbo in September, humidity is 91%. With an average temperature of 25°C (78°F), this humidity feels like a warm, sticky embrace, making travel feel heavy and sluggish as you navigate through the air thick with moisture.

September UV Index in Akwukwu-Igbo

In Akwukwu-Igbo in September, the maximum UV index is 12, which corresponds to an extreme Exposure Category. The time to burn is just 10 minutes, underscoring the importance of sun protection. For detailed information, you can check the Hourly UV Index in Akwukwu-Igbo.

How September Weather in Akwukwu-Igbo Compares to Other Months

Weather in Akwukwu-Igbo varies notably across the year, with each month offering distinct climate conditions. This page compares September’s weather to other months in Akwukwu-Igbo, focusing on differences in temperature, rainfall, humidity, and UV levels.

This table compares monthly weather conditions in Akwukwu-Igbo, showing how September’s temperature, precipitation, humidity, and UV index levels differ from those of other months.
 TemperaturePrecipitationHumidityUV
January Weather28°C (83°F)13 mm (0.5 inches)31%very high
February Weather29°C (85°F)30 mm (1.2 inches)36%extreme
March Weather29°C (84°F)93 mm (3.7 inches)60%extreme
April Weather28°C (82°F)128 mm (5.0 inches)73%extreme
May Weather27°C (81°F)192 mm (7.6 inches)84%extreme
June Weather26°C (79°F)235 mm (9.2 inches)86%extreme
July Weather25°C (78°F)244 mm (9.6 inches)87%extreme
August Weather25°C (78°F)224 mm (8.8 inches)90%extreme
September Weather25°C (78°F)321 mm (12.6 inches)91%extreme
October Weather26°C (79°F)233 mm (9.2 inches)90%extreme
November Weather27°C (81°F)71 mm (2.8 inches)82%very high
December Weather28°C (83°F)11 mm (0.4 inches)63%very high
